Web19. máj 2024 · Salary sacrifice schemes are a contractual agreement between you and your employer to give up part of your salary in exchange for a non-cash benefit such as pension contributions, childcare support, bicycles, and ultra-low emission cars. The upside is you do not pay tax or National Insurance Contributions (NICs) on your foregone salary.

WebTax relief on pension contributions may be given in two ways: “net pay” or “relief at source”: In a net pay scheme, contributions are deducted from the employee’s gross salary (i.e. before tax has been deducted). The employee then pays tax only on salary “net” of (i.e. after deducting) the contributions. Web30. jan 2024 · What is salary sacrifice?
